As of July 24, 2026, the median asking price for houses in
West Hill, Scarborough is $938,400.
Compared with the other neighbourhoods in Scarborough:
Higher-priced than West Hill, Scarborough:
Highland Creek ($1,402,450, about 49.5% higher), Eglinton East ($1,344,944, about 43.3% higher), Cliffcrest ($1,339,950, about 42.8% higher), Rouge E10 ($1,263,900, about 34.7% higher), Steeles ($1,230,000, about 31.1% higher), Centennial Scarborough ($1,217,500, about 29.7% higher), Agincourt South-Malvern West ($1,200,000, about 27.9% higher), L'Amoreaux ($1,169,000, about 24.6% higher), Milliken ($1,150,000, about 22.5% higher), Guildwood ($1,149,000, about 22.4% higher), Birchcliffe-Cliffside ($1,100,000, about 17.2% higher), Tam O'Shanter-Sullivan ($1,059,500, about 12.9% higher), Agincourt North ($1,049,275, about 11.8% higher), Scarborough Village ($1,024,950, about 9.2% higher), Rouge E11 ($999,000, about 6.5% higher), Bendale ($999,000, about 6.5% higher), Morningside ($949,900, about 1.2% higher), Wexford-Maryvale ($949,896, about 1.2% higher), Woburn ($949,000, about 1.1% higher), and Kennedy Park ($948,950, about 1.1% higher).
Lower-priced than West Hill, Scarborough:
Clairlea-Birchmount ($929,000, about 1% lower), Ionview ($899,900, about 4.1% lower), Malvern ($899,450, about 4.2% lower), Dorset Park ($849,999, about 9.4% lower), and Oakridge ($849,000, about 9.5% lower).
